Javascript Can';t呈现解构的标题属性
我想在H1标签中呈现标题道具,我可以在React开发者工具中看到道具,但不能呈现。Javascript Can';t呈现解构的标题属性,javascript,reactjs,Javascript,Reactjs,我想在H1标签中呈现标题道具,我可以在React开发者工具中看到道具,但不能呈现。 const卡=({ 标题 副标题=“”, 身体 }) => ( {Title} {副标题} {Body} ); 导出默认卡; 如果您将如何调用卡组件的方式粘贴到此处,将非常有用。。。 无论如何,请在要渲染组件的位置尝试以下操作: 从“React”导入React 从'react dom'导入{render} //我建议你说出camelCase中的道具名称(只是我的意见) const Card=({正文,副标题}
const卡=({
标题
副标题=“”,
身体
}) => (
{Title}
{副标题}
{Body}
);
导出默认卡;
如果您将如何调用卡组件的方式粘贴到此处,将非常有用。。。
无论如何,请在要渲染组件的位置尝试以下操作:
从“React”导入React
从'react dom'导入{render}
//我建议你说出camelCase中的道具名称(只是我的意见)
const Card=({正文,副标题}:任意)=>(
{title}
{副标题}
{body}
)
常量应用=()=>{
返回(
)
}
render(,document.getElementById('root'))
提供prop的值时可能会出错。渲染图形时可能会出现一些大小写错误component@Akhilesh为什么?这将解决什么问题?向我们展示如何呈现此组件…我建议手动调试此组件,将组件更改为具有显式返回和console.log道具的普通块函数体。@Brianthonpson对上述评论表示抱歉。意识到功能组件总是在道具更改时重新呈现。虽然此代码可能会解决OP的问题,但最好包含关于代码如何解决OP问题的解释。通过这种方式,未来的访问者可以从您的帖子中学习,并将其应用到自己的代码中。因此,它不是一种编码服务,而是一种知识资源。此外,高质量、完整的答案更有可能被提升。这些特性,以及所有帖子都是独立的要求,是SO作为一个平台的一些优势,使其区别于论坛。您可以编辑以添加其他信息和/或使用源文档补充说明。
const Card = ({
Title,
SubTitle = '',
Body,
}) => (
<div className='card'>
<div className='description'>
<h1>{Title}</h1>
<h2>{SubTitle}</h2>
<p>{Body}</p>
</div>
</div>
);
export default Card;